What Is The Difference Between A Micro Air Compressor And A Mini Diaphragm Air Pump?
When selecting a compact air source for your project, understanding the distinction between a micro air compressor and a mini diaphragm air pump is essential. While both devices handle air movement, their design, performance, and ideal applications differ significantly.
A micro air compressor is engineered to generate high-pressure output, typically exceeding 50 PSI, making it suitable for applications requiring substantial force, such as pneumatic tools, inflation tasks, or spray systems. These compressors often feature piston-driven mechanisms and prioritize pressure over flow rate, delivering concentrated power in compact form factors.
In contrast, a mini diaphragm air pump operates using a flexible diaphragm that oscillates to move air. This design excels in providing smooth, pulse-free airflow at lower pressures (usually under 30 PSI) and is ideal for applications like medical devices, aquarium aeration, or laboratory equipment. Diaphragm pumps offer quiet operation, oil-free performance, and enhanced durability due to fewer moving parts.
